Symptoms

You have a client computer that is running Windows 7 or Windows Server 2008 R2. When you try to print to a non-Windows-based Internet Printing Protocol (IPP) server, the print job fails.

This issue occurs if the following conditions are true:

  • The IPP server requires Basic authentication.

  • The print job is large.

Cause

This issue occurs because Windows does not correctly listen for replies from the IPP server when a print job is spanned over multiple TCP packets. Some IPP implementations reply to IPP job requests after they receive the first packet. However, Windows listens for the job status message only after it sends all the packets in the print job. Therefore, if the print job is large, the operating system does not receive Access Denied responsesin a timely manner and resends the print job with authentication.

Workaround

To work around this issue, disable Basic authentication on the IPP server.
